机器人攻击服务器防御策略
在如今高度数字化的世界,企业和个人都依赖于互联网来进行日常操作。然而,这种依赖性也使得服务器容易成为各种攻击的目标,尤其是机器人(例如僵尸网络)发起的攻击。这篇文章将详细探讨如何防御机器人攻击服务器,从基本概念到具体的防御措施,我们将一一解析。
# 什么是机器人攻击?
机器人攻击是指由自动化脚本或程序发起的攻击,其目的是使服务器过载或窃取敏感数据。这种攻击可以通过分布式拒绝服务攻击(DDoS)、暴力破解、SQL注入等方式实现。攻击者利用网络上成千上万的受感染设备(被称为“僵尸网络”)协调行动,对目标服务器造成巨大的压力和破坏。
# 机器人攻击的征兆
识别服务器正遭受机器人攻击是实施有效防御策略的第一步。常见的机器人攻击征兆包括:
- 异常流量:如果服务器突然出现异常高的流量,特别是在非高峰时段。
- 频繁的登录尝试:大量用户尝试登录失败,可以是暴力破解的迹象。
- 服务器延迟增加:网页加载速度明显下降,服务器响应时间变长。
- 大量错误请求:大量404、500错误等,可能是注入攻击的预兆。
# 防御机器人攻击的基础措施
防御机器人攻击需要多层次的安全策略。这些基础措施可以增强服务器的防御能力:
- 防火墙:设置Web应用防火墙(WAF)以过滤和检测恶意流量。
- 限速和限流:使用流量控制策略对每个IP地址的请求速度和数量进行限制。
- 验证机制:采用多因素认证(MFA)以及复杂的验证码来保护登录和敏感操作。
- 日志监控:及时监控和分析服务器日志来识别不正常活动。
# 实时检测与响应措施
在发现机器人攻击后,迅速响应是防止损害扩大的关键。以下是几种有效的检测与响应措施:
- 启用实时威胁检测系统:通过入侵检测系统(IDS)和入侵防御系统(IPS)来及时发现和阻断不正常的流量。
- 自动封禁攻击IP:使用防护工具自动识别和阻断可疑的IP地址,以减少攻击源。
- 提升服务器资源:在紧急情况下,快速增加服务器带宽和计算资源以承受攻击压力。
- 数据备份和恢复计划:定期备份数据,并设置灾难恢复计划,以防止数据丢失和服务中断。
# 案例研究:某企业如何应对DDoS攻击
某国际知名电子商务公司曾遭遇大规模DDoS攻击,导致网站瘫痪。通过以下方法,该公司成功应对了此次攻击:
- 启用云防护服务:借助云供应商的DDoS防护解决方案,迅速过滤恶意流量。
- 分布式内容传递网络(CDN):利用CDN将流量分散到多个节点,减轻原始服务器的压力。
- 内部应急响应小组:成立应急响应小组,确保在攻击发生时能迅速采取行动。
# 如何选择合适的防护工具?
市场上有众多防护工具,选择合适的工具至关重要。以下是一些选择标准:
- 功能全面:工具应包含流量监控、威胁检测、自动响应等多种功能。
- 易于集成:能够方便地与现有系统和流程集成,减少实施成本。
- 支持与服务:良好的技术支持和服务,确保在紧急情况下能迅速获得帮助。
# 为什么DDoS攻击如此难以防御?
DDoS攻击通过分布式的方式,利用大量合法的流量来源使服务器资源耗尽,因此难以区分正常的用户流量和攻击流量。而攻击者可以随时调整攻击策略,使防御变得复杂。
# 什么时候需要专业的安全团队?
当企业资源有限或是遭遇无法自行解决的复杂攻击时,聘请专业的安全团队是明智的选择。这些团队拥有专门的技术和经验,可以高效、专业地处理网络攻击。
# 如何进行攻击后恢复?
攻击之后,恢复正常运营是重中之重。首先,评估攻击造成的损失,确认数据完整性;其次,修复漏洞,确保不再被反复利用;最后,总结经验教训,提升整体防护能力、更新防护策略。
通过本文的详细解析,希望企业和个人可以更好地理解并防御机器人攻击服务器,提高网络安全防护水平。